For experienced traders in the United Arab Emirates, choosing between TMGM and Interactive Brokers is a critical decision. Both brokers are regulated by the Dubai Financial Services Authority (DFSA), ensuring local compliance and client fund protection. TMGM, an Australian-based broker, has gained popularity in the UAE for its low-cost forex trading and local Arabic support. Interactive Brokers, a global giant, appeals to expat investors seeking access to stocks, ETFs, and futures alongside forex. UAE traders often prefer TMGM for its tighter spreads and simpler platform, while Interactive Brokers offers unparalleled asset diversity and advanced tools. With AED deposits via Bank Transfer, Credit Card, Skrill, and Neteller, both brokers cater to the local market. For UAE traders, TMGM offers spreads from 0.0 pips on its Razor account with a $7 round-turn commission per lot, making it ideal for scalpers. Interactive Brokers provides spreads from 0.2 pips on forex with lower commissions (0.1-0.2 basis points per trade), but requires higher volume to break even. On a standard 1 lot EUR/USD trade, TMGM costs approximately $7 total, while Interactive Brokers costs around $5-6 for large volumes. However, Interactive Brokers charges inactivity fees ($10/month after $0 commission), which can affect UAE part-time traders. TMGM has no inactivity fees, making it more cost-effective for less active clients.

TMGM offers MetaTrader 4 and 5, popular among UAE forex traders for their customizable charts and automated trading via Expert Advisors. Interactive Brokers provides its proprietary Trader Workstation (TWS), which is powerful but complex, and IBKR Mobile for on-the-go access. For UAE expats trading multiple asset classes (stocks, options, futures), TWS is superior. However, TMGM’s MT4/5 are more intuitive for pure forex traders. Both platforms support VPS hosting for low latency, crucial for UAE traders executing high-frequency strategies.

TMGM uses Straight Through Processing (STP) with no dealing desk, offering fast execution (under 50ms) and no requotes, suitable for UAE scalpers. Interactive Brokers uses a smart order routing system that aggregates liquidity from multiple venues, providing competitive pricing but occasional slippage during volatile markets. For high-frequency traders, TMGM’s execution is more consistent; for large institutional orders, Interactive Brokers’ routing can achieve better fills.

Both TMGM and Interactive Brokers are regulated by the Dubai Financial Services Authority (DFSA), which enforces strict client fund segregation and leverage limits (max 1:50 for retail UAE traders). Interactive Brokers also holds licenses from the SEC, FCA, and MAS, providing additional safety for global portfolios. TMGM is primarily regulated by ASIC and FMA, but its DFSA license ensures local oversight. For UAE traders, DFSA regulation means you can file complaints locally and expect transparent operations. Interactive Brokers’ multi-regulatory framework offers broader protection for diversified investments.

Depositing and withdrawing in AED is straightforward at both brokers. TMGM supports Bank Transfer, Credit Card, Skrill, and Neteller with no deposit fees and instant processing for e-wallets. Withdrawals via Skrill/Neteller are free and processed within 24 hours, while bank transfers take 1-3 business days and may incur AED 20-50 fees depending on your bank. Interactive Brokers also accepts Bank Transfer, Credit Card, Skrill, and Neteller, but credit card deposits have a 1% fee. Withdrawals are free but slower (2-5 days). For UAE traders prioritizing speed, TMGM’s e-wallet options are faster; for cost, Interactive Brokers’ bank transfers are cheaper for large sums.

For Muslim traders in the UAE, both brokers offer Islamic (swap-free) accounts. TMGM provides swap-free accounts on all account types without additional fees, automatically applied upon request. Interactive Brokers offers Islamic accounts but requires a signed declaration and proof of faith, and it may take up to 5 business days to activate. TMGM’s process is simpler and more transparent, with no hidden swap charges on overnight positions. Interactive Brokers applies swap-free only on forex and metals, not on indices or commodities, which could be a limitation for UAE traders diversifying into CFDs.

TMGM offers 24/5 multilingual support in Arabic and English via live chat, phone, and email, with a dedicated UAE phone line. Interactive Brokers provides 24/5 support in multiple languages, but response times can be slower due to high volume. For UAE traders, TMGM’s local support team is more responsive and familiar with regional issues like AED deposits and DFSA queries. Interactive Brokers relies more on self-service resources and ticket-based support.

For UAE traders, the choice between TMGM and Interactive Brokers hinges on your trading style and asset preferences. TMGM wins on forex cost, platform simplicity, and local support, making it ideal for retail forex traders and scalpers. Interactive Brokers excels in asset diversity, margin efficiency, and global regulation, suiting high-net-worth expats and multi-asset investors. Both are DFSA-regulated and accept AED deposits via Bank Transfer, Credit Card, Skrill, and Neteller. If you prioritize low spreads and fast withdrawals, go with TMGM.
